i use the antec 300 case, i''ve use the long screws for the 140mm roof fan, the short screws for the 120mm rear fan and used 4 of the blue grommet screws for my 1 hdd (although i''m not even sure i put them on ). the roof of the case vibrates ALOT, but i just pushed down hard and firm until i flattened it better. back to this kit, the only thing that bothered me was that i had to scrape the screw threading on the case fan holes so that the rubber screws would go through. i like the quality of the rubber. The fan screws worked well. The power supply onces really quiet down your psu. The disk drive silencers didn''t work for me. It didn''t dawn on me until i got them that since each one is about an 1/8" thick, it changes your hard drive spot from a 3.5" to 3.25". I dont know about you, but my hard drive isn''t that narrow. I don''t know how those are supposed to work.
